炎症与阿尔茨海默病

Inflammation and Alzheimer's disease.

作者信息

Gupta A, Pansari K

机构信息

University Department of Geriatric Medicine, Llandough Hospital, Penarth, Glamorgan, UK.

出版信息

Int J Clin Pract. 2003 Jan-Feb;57(1):36-9.

PMID:12587940
Abstract

Alzheimer's disease (AD) is classified mainly as a neurodegenerative disease. Recent research, however, has shown that inflammatory mechanisms are also associated with AD and that they could have a role in contributing to the pathogenesis of this disease. The evidence is based on histopathological brain studies, laboratory studies of peripheral inflammation and the fact that certain anti-inflammatory drugs could modify the course of AD. There is wide scope for further research using anti-inflammatory therapies in the prevention/treatment of AD, thereby reducing the burden of this widely prevalent condition in the community.
